About Dammam (DMM)

One of the most oil-rich regions in the world, Dammam is the capital of The Eastern Province of Saudi Arabia. It is the largest city in The Eastern province and the fifth largest in Saudi Arabia.

Top reasons why people visit Dammam:

  • Waterfront and Beaches: Dammam is located along the Persian Gulf, offering beautiful waterfront areas like the Dammam Corniche and Half Moon Bay. These spots are popular for relaxation, picnics, and water sports.
  • King Fahd Park: One of the largest parks in Saudi Arabia, King Fahd Park provides a vast green space for recreational activities. It features amusement rides, artificial lakes, and beautiful gardens, making it a family-friendly destination.
  • Cultural Attractions: The city is home to several cultural sites, including the Dammam Regional Museum, which showcases the history and heritage of the Eastern Province. The Heritage Village is another attraction that offers insights into traditional Saudi culture.
  • Economic Significance: Dammam is a major industrial hub and the center of the oil industry in Saudi Arabia. Many business travelers visit the city for its economic significance, attending conferences, and conducting business in the thriving industrial sectors.
  • Shopping and Dining: Dammam offers a variety of shopping experiences, from modern malls like the Othaim Mall and Al Shatea Mall to traditional markets. The city also boasts a diverse culinary scene with numerous restaurants serving both local and international cuisine.
  • About Algeria (DZ)

    The largest country in Africa, Algeria lies in the northern tip of the continent with four-fifths of its territory dominated by the Sahara Desert. Featuring mountainous and coastal areas, the nation faces a Mediterranean climate. Algiers, the capital city, is best known for its blend of history and modernity. The historic quarter on the Mediterranean coast, Kasbah of Algiers is a UNESCO World Heritage Site with Ketchaoua mosque as one of the main attractions. The main city also features other architectural wonders such as Notre Dame d’Afrique and Maqam Echahid. For shopping in Algiers, Didouche Mourad Street, Centre Commercial Bab Ezzouar and Centre Commercial Al Qods are the most sought-after destinations. In the northeastern region of Algeria, Constantine is popularly referred to as the ‘City of Bridges’. This historic Roman city is famous for Sidi M’Cid Bridge and is surrounded by several attractions. Tiddis is an ancient Roman town with most structures now in ruins. National Museum Cirta and the Ottoman-era building, Palace of Ahmed Bey are must-visit attractions for all history and architecture aficionados. In northeastern Algeria, Setif is another important town that was founded by the Romans. The Mediterranean seaport province, Béjaïa features among the best variety of natural wonders in Algeria including Aokas’ Cave, Lake Mézaia and Cap Carbon.
